While basic recipes use only boiled peas, the fine dining restaurant style involves the extra step of sautéing the aromatics to enhance the flavor. The traditional method for making pea puree involves sautéing garlic and eschalots in butter, cooking the peas with stock, and then blending the mixture until smooth. Pea puree is a fine dining restaurant favourite, loved for the vibrant splash of colour. Gordon ramsay’s pea puree is a velvety blend crafted from frozen peas, butter, garlic, shallots, and stock.
